🚀 The Dawn of Accelerated Integration

In the rapidly evolving landscape of modern medicine, artificial intelligence (AI) robotics and HealthAI—specialized AI systems tailored for healthcare applications—are driving unprecedented changes. As of early 2026, reports indicate a surge in adoption, with healthcare leaders predicting wider and more intentional use of these technologies across hospitals, clinics, and remote care settings. This acceleration stems from breakthroughs in machine learning algorithms that enable robots to perform complex tasks with human-like precision, while HealthAI analyzes vast datasets to predict patient outcomes and optimize treatments.

Consider the context: traditional healthcare has long relied on human expertise, but labor shortages, rising costs, and the demand for 24/7 care have created fertile ground for innovation. Robotic systems, once confined to experimental labs, are now entering mainstream use. For instance, AI-powered surgical robots assist in minimally invasive procedures, reducing recovery times and error rates. HealthAI, on the other hand, processes electronic health records (EHRs), genomic data, and wearable sensor inputs to deliver personalized medicine. This synergy is not just theoretical; industry observers note that by mid-2026, humanoid robots capable of contextual adaptation could handle routine hospital duties, freeing clinicians for critical decision-making.

The momentum builds on 2025 advancements, where pilot programs demonstrated robots administering treatments in understaffed areas. With computing power costs plummeting and cross-industry partnerships flourishing, the global AI in healthcare market, valued at around $4.9 billion in 2020, is projected to exceed $45 billion by 2026, according to longstanding forecasts now materializing. This takeover is reshaping service delivery, from urban trauma centers to rural clinics, promising efficiency gains of up to 30% in predictive diagnostics alone.

🎯 Breakthroughs in AI-Assisted Robotic Surgery

Robotic surgery, pioneered by systems like the da Vinci Surgical System, has evolved dramatically with AI integration. These platforms use HealthAI to provide real-time guidance, tremor filtration, and 3D visualization, enabling surgeons to operate with millimeter accuracy. A 2025 study in the National Library of Medicine details how AI-robotics hybrids enhance precision, efficiency, and outcomes in procedures ranging from prostatectomies to cardiac interventions.

Recent developments include adaptive robots that learn from each surgery, adjusting techniques mid-procedure based on tissue feedback. In 2026, expect ambient scribes—AI that auto-documents consultations—paired with robotic arms for hybrid human-AI operating rooms. Posts on X buzz about robots understanding context in real-time, a capability demoed on major networks, pointing to deployment by 2027 but accelerating now.

Real-world examples abound: NVIDIA's 2025 healthcare trends report showcases AI optimizing life sciences workflows, from drug discovery to robotic-assisted therapies. Hospitals using these see complication rates drop by 20%, with recovery times halved. For patients, this means less pain, shorter hospital stays, and lower infection risks—transformative for chronic disease management.

🤖 Humanoid and Service Robots Entering Hospitals

Beyond surgery, humanoid robots are poised for frontline roles. Companies like SoftBank Robotics, Honda, and Hanson Robotics lead with models that navigate wards, deliver meds, and interact empathetically. A 2026 forecast predicts robot healthcare workers handling treatments in provider-scarce zones, adapting via AI to patient needs.

Imagine a robot monitoring vitals via wearables, alerting staff to anomalies, or assisting in physical therapy with gamified rehab programs. World Economic Forum insights note life-saving techniques enabled by such tech, improving patient experiences. Ethical AI ensures these bots prioritize privacy, complying with regulations like HIPAA.

In manufacturing-healthcare crossovers, AI robotics cut errors in sterile environments. McKinsey's analysis on agent-robot-human partnerships emphasizes skill synergies, where robots handle repetitive tasks, humans focus on empathy and judgment.

⚖️ Challenges and Ethical Considerations

No takeover is seamless. Concerns include job displacement—though new roles in AI oversight emerge—data biases, and cybersecurity. 2026 sees debates on regulation, with calls for quantum-proof security amid rising threats. Ethical AI demands transparency; robots must explain decisions, avoiding 'black box' pitfalls.

Workforce upskilling is key. Clinicians adapt via AI copilots evolving to autonomy, managing exceptions. Balanced views stress partnerships: humans excel in nuance, AI in scale. Solutions like Deloitte's tech trends advocate experimentation-to-impact strategies.

World Economic Forum on robotics transformation urges equitable access, preventing divides.
